Never trust the ratings of a company where the ratings are accompanied by or used in advertising , like J.D. Power, car magazines, U.S. New and Word Report. These ratings and reviews are BOUGHT with advertising, junkets, and outright bribes.

Take, for example, Motor Trend, whose "Car of the Year" has included many of the worst cars offered in the U.S. market - the Corvair. Vega, Citation, Renault Alliance, Chrysler PT Cruiser, Chevy Bolt, Alfa Romeo Guilia. These are cars that brought infamy, financial loss and withdrawal from the U.S. market for their makers.

First of all, they are marketing company. They only talk about initial quality which has nothing to do with the reliability. Any product you see that use J.D. power rating, stay away from it.
